the problem with imported knockoffs is that you don't know about thier metallurgy.
Did Braden use cast iron? cast steel? malleable iron? Did the tiawanese use the lower grade but make up for it with more gussets and heavier castings ? (might be just fine if they did,there are chinese engineers you know)
how to tell- drill a small hole with a sharp bit- need not be deep, just enough to get some chips.
steel will make long , stringy chips
iron makes gritty dust
malleable makes dust with small chips (about 50/50)
